ACL American Patriot cabins review
The ACL American Patriot ship has five passenger decks, of which three have cabins, and all (including the Sun Deck) are interconnected via two midship elevators.
All of the 56 staterooms (43 cabins and 13 suites) feature private step-out balconies. Each veranda is equipped with a table and two chairs (suites also include padded sun loungers) and has glass railings. A floor-to-ceiling sliding door opens onto the veranda.
There are five cabin categories. The ship has no handicapped cabins (wheelchair-accessible ADA staterooms designed for passengers with disabilities) or interconnecting cabins.
Except for the four Single cabins, which have French beds (140x200 cm), all staterooms feature king-size double beds (convertible to twins), large bathrooms (most with single vanities, suites with double vanities), wardrobes, ample drawer storage, and under-bed storage (for suitcases), a 54-inch TV, an electronic safe box (in the closet), and indoor seating (an armchair and writing desk with a chair). Wi-Fi is available shipwide and is complimentary.
The ship's four Single cabins are located on Deck 3 (2x) and Deck 2 (2x).
The smallest staterooms (category Single) are 280 ft² (26 m²), including the veranda.
Standard balcony cabins (categories AAM/Deck 2 and Vista/Deck 3) are 310 ft² (29 m²), including the veranda.
The largest accommodations are on Deck 4: Sky Suites (470 ft² / 44 m²) and Grand Suites (620 ft² / 58 m²), with sizes including their terraces. The four Grand Suites and nine Sky Suites are two-room accommodations with separate living rooms and bedrooms (both with direct balcony access, 2x TVs), dining areas, marble bathrooms (with double-sink vanities), and larger balconies (7 m / 35 ft in length) with sun loungers.
Grand Suite Private Balcony
The Grand Suites feature floor-to-ceiling sliding glass doors/triple-glass panels (in both the living room and the bedroom). The living room has a full-size couch, a 60-inch TV, a double wardrobe, and ample cabinet space. The dining area has ample counter space (with daily-replenished treats and a fully-stocked refrigerator). The bedroom also includes a 60-inch TV. The bathroom has a double vanity and a large glass shower.
The Sky Suites feature two 54-inch TVs.
All Suites are provided with plush robes.
